Key ingredients with descriptions of Kottakkal Kottamchukkadi Tailam

  • Tailam Sesamum indicum: Sesame oil base traditionally used in Ayurvedic oil massage to nourish the skin and tissues.
  • Sarshapatailam Brassica juncea: Mustard oil, known to create a warming effect when applied topically.
  • Nimbatailam Azadirachta indica: Neem oil, valued for its cleansing properties in external applications.
  • Chinchapatra Tamarindus indica: Tamarind leaf extract often used as a light topical exfoliant.
  • Kottam Saussurea costus: Costus root, included for its aromatic warmth in classical formulations.
  • Chukku Zingiber officianale: Dried ginger, used for its gentle heating quality on the skin.
  • Vayampu Acorus calamus: Sweet flag, used for its distinct fragrance and soothing feel.
  • Sigru Moringa oleifera: Moringa leaf, traditionally added for nutrient-rich topical benefits.
  • Lasunam Allium sativum: Garlic, included in small amounts for its reputed warming properties.
  • Karttotti Hugonia mystax: Climbing caper, used in classical oils for its aromatic profile.
  • Devadrumam Cedrus deodara: Deodar cedar, known for a calming, woody scent.
  • Siddhartha Brassica juncea: Another form of mustard oil to deepen the warming action.
  • Suvaha Alpinia galanga: Greater galangal, valued for its spicy, warming quality.
  • Dadhi Curd: Curd, employed historically to give a smooth consistency to the oil.

How to use Kottakkal Kottamchukkadi Tailam

Warm up oil slightly by placing the bottle in hot water. Apply a small amount on the painful area. Gently massage with circular strokes for 10–15 minutes. For Dhara, maintain a consistent temperature of around 40°C. Use once or twice daily or as guided by your Ayurvedic practitioner. Wipe excess with a soft towel.
